2010 Toyota Highlander 

Canadians love the Toyota Highlander for its remarkable combination of mid-size crossover flexibility and performance, and passenger car-worthy fuel efficiency and driving comfort. For the 2009 model year, Toyota offers an upgraded V6 base model, new options package, and a soon-to-come fuel-friendly powerful 4-cylinder model to enhance Highlander’s forceful styling, generous performance and segment-leading utility.

The Highlander V6 now enjoys even more convenient standard equipment, such as: 3.5” LCD display with back-up camera, a power rear door with jam protection, flip-up rear glass hatch, eight-way power driver’s seat, premium cloth seat surfaces, in-dash six-disc CD changer, and fog lamps. The Highlander V6 may also be ordered with a newly available Leather Package, which adds leather seats, heated driver and front passenger seats, and an Automatic Headlamp System.

A new 2.7 litre 4-cylinder engine entered  the Highlander for the 2009 model line-up. This new model delivers outstanding fuel efficiency plus an impressive 187 horsepower at 5,800 RPM and 186 lb-ft of torque at 4,100 RPM. The 4-cylinder model will be mated to an all-new six-speed electronically-controlled automatic transmission with intelligence (ECT-i) to deliver V6-like performance. It will remain crossover-capable with a remarkable towing capacity of 1,588 kg (3,500 lbs). Moreover, with great options available, such as a power driver seat, rear air conditioning, roof rack, leather-wrapped steering wheel, and more, Canadians have even more reason to look to fuel efficient choices that meet their needs.

Performance:

  • A newly-developed 3.5-litre V6 engine that produces up to 270 HP @ 6,200 RPM and 248 lb-ft of torque @ 4,700 RPM.
  • A 5-speed Super intelligent Electronically Controlled Transaxle is adopted.
  • Upgraded front and rear suspension featuring Macpherson gas struts and a superb optimized subframe, plus a specially tuned rear suspension on the Sport model.
  • Rack and pinion, speed-sensitive electric power steering is cleaner and eliminates hydraulic components that need oil, while delivering improved cornering performance and better flat ride for more sedan-like control.
  • An improved towing rating of 2,268 kilograms (5,000 pounds) for those needing slightly more capacity.

Utility, Comfort, and Styling:

  • Seating for up to seven passengers.
  • The world's first SUV to feature a flexible, stow-away seat – the Center Stow SeatTM for the centre position in the second row.
  • An aerodynamic body structure that results in a best-in-class co-efficient of drag rating of 0.34, maximizing fuel efficiency and minimizing wind noise and vibration.
  • A strong, distinctive exterior informed by Toyota's Vibrant Clarity design language, to create a robust, dynamic and clean appearance.
  • Forceful styling emphasized by a longer wheelbase, larger wheels and higher ground clearance than the previous generation Highlander.
  • A roomier interior compared to the previous generation Highlander, including: increases in legroom for occupants in the 2nd and 3rd row seats; a higher hip point for more comfortable seating; increased shoulder width; and more headroom.
  • Remote tilt-down systems for the 2nd and 3rd row seats operable from the rear tailgate to create a flat cargo space.
  • Available new flip-open glass hatch to provide easier access to the luggage area.
  • Available cushion length adjuster for the driver's seat, enabling drivers to personalize the fit of the seat.

Safety:

  • All models feature 4WD for excellent control in any weather, and on any road surface.
  • The first mid-size SUV to feature a stand-alone back-up camera on most models - not just those equipped with a navigation system.
  • All models feature a driver-selectable enhanced Vehicle Stability Control (VSC) as well as Hill-start Assist Control (HAC), Downhill Assist Control (DAC) and Traction Control (TRAC) to give the Highlander excellent manoeuvring, turning and stopping abilities for a confident driving feel.
    Sure-footed 19” wheels fitted with all-season radial tires and a full size spare tire on Sport and Limited models.
  • Impressive suite of braking technologies: Power Assisted brakes, Antilock Braking System (ABS), Electronic Brake Force Distribution (EBD) and Brake Assist (BA).
  • Seven airbags, including dual-stage airbags in the driver and front passenger positions, and roll-sensing curtain shield airbags.
  • Three-point seat belts in all positions, including front seatbelt pre-tensioners and force limiters and adjustable B pillar shoulder belt anchors.
  • High strength cabin to protect occupants in the event of an accident.
  • Active headrests for driver and front passenger designed to reduce whiplash injury caused by rear-end accidents.
  • Special energy absorbing engine hood and fender design to reduce injury to pedestrians in the event of an accident.
